Thoughts on removing the rear sway bar for more articulation? How's on road experience?

I do have the ATH roof rack and a 60lb tent on the roofImage

If you haven’t extended your brake lines, there is the potential for damage if you don’t have sway bar links limiting downtravel of the axle. This could happen on one side in an off road off camber situation, or both sides when going over the top of an obstacle. I don’t recommend deleting the sway bar. Get extended links if you lift more than 2”.
